Legend:
sc – single crochet
ch- air loop
dec-dec
ınc- ıncibavka
ss – lifting loop
(…) х6 – repeat the action in
brackets 6 times
Materials:
– Inc knitting Alize Сotton Gold 55% cotton, 45% acrylic (330m / 100g) three
colors – gray, black, beige
– Hook # 2
– Filler
– Ready eyes 12mm
– scissors
– Glue
– Needle for sewing details
– Felt for peephole-white.
The toy is knitted in a spiral, without lifting loops. We stuff in
ınc knitting process.
From the specified materials, the height of the toy is 26cm. You can
knit from any ınc, customary for you.
Beak:
We knit in beige. The marker is on the side, we don’t follow it.
1) 6sc in amigurumi ring (6)
2) 6sc
3) (ınc) x6 (12)
4-5) 12sc (2 rows)
6) (sc, ınc) x6 (18)
7-8) 18sc (2 rows)
9) (2sc, ınc) x6 (24)
10-11) 24sc (2 rows)
12) (3sc, ınc) x6 (30)
13-15) 30sc (3 rows)
16) (4sc, ınc) x6 (36)
17-19) 36sc (3 rows)
20) (5sc, ınc) x6 (42)
21-25) 42sc (5 rows)
26) 6sc, (dec) x6, 12sc, (ınc) x6, 6sc (42)
27-28) 42sc (2 rows)
29) 6sc, (ınc) x6, 30sc (48)
Fill. Cut the thread, leaving a long end for sewing.
Chest pad:
We knit in black, in rotary rows.
1) 10ch, in 2 loop from the hook 9sc, pp, turn
2) dec, 5sc, dec, pp, turn (7)
3) dec, 3sc, dec, pp, turn (5)
4) dec, sc, dec, pp, turn (3)
5) dec of three sc. Cut the thread.
Wings (2pcs):
We knit black. We start with feathers. Let’s not fill the part completely.
First feather:
1) 6sc in amigurumi ring
2) (ınc) x6 (12)
3) 12sc
4) (sc, dec) x4 (8)
5) 8sc
Cut the thread, close the end.
Second feather:
1) 6sc in amigurumi ring
2) (ınc) x6 (12)
3-5) 12sc (3 rows)
6) (sc, dec) x4 (8)
7) 8sc
Cut the thread, close the end.
Third feather:
1) 6sc in amigurumi ring
2) (ınc) x6 (12)
3-7) 12sc (5 rows)
8) (sc, dec) x4 (8)
9) 8sc
Cut the thread, close the end.
Fourth feather:
1) 6sc in amigurumi ring
2) (ınc) x6 (12)
3-7) 12sc (5 rows)
8) (sc, dec) x4 (8)
9) 8sc
Do not cut the thread, continue knitting.
We connect the feathers:
The marker is on the side, you can not follow it.
1) 3sc first nib, dec one sc first nib and one sc
of the second nib, 2sc of the second nib, dec of one sc of the second nib and
one sc of the third pen, 2sc of the third pen, dec of one sc
third feather and one sc of the fourth feather, 6sc on the fourth
peru, dec of one sc of the fourth nib and one sc of the third nib, 2sc of the third nib, dec of one sc of the third nib and one sc
of the second nib, 2sc of the second nib, dec of one sc of the second nib and
one sc first feather, 3sc (26)
2) 12sc, dec, 12sc (25)
3) 12sc, dec, 11sc (24)
4) 11sc, dec, 11sc (23)
5) 10sc, dec, 11sc (22)
6) 10sc, dec, 10sc (21)
7) 10sc, dec, 9sc (20)
8) 9sc, dec, 9sc (19)
9) 8sc, dec, 9sc (18)
10-11) 18sc (2 rows)
12) (4sc, dec) x3 (15)
13) 15sc
14) (3sc, dec) x3 (12)
15-16) 12sc (2 rows)
Fold the part in half, tie on both sides 6sc. A thread
cut off, end cıncatat.
We knit the second wing in the same way.
Tail:
We knit black. We do not follow the marker. Item not
stuffing.
Feather (3pcs):
1) 6sc in amigurumi ring
2) (ınc) x6 (12)
3) (sc, ınc) x6 (18)
4) (2sc, ınc) x6 (24)
5-6) 24sc (2 rows)
7) (2sc, dec) x6 (18)
8) 18sc
9) (sc, dec) x6 (12)
10) 12sc
Cut the thread on two feathers, close the end.
On the third thread, do not cut, continue knitting.
We connect the feathers:
1) 5sc first nib, dec one sc first nib and one sc
second nib, 4 sc second nib, dec one sc second nib and one sc third nib, 10 sc third nib, dec one sc
third nib and one sc second nib, 4 sc second nib, dec
from one sc second nib and one sc first nib, 5 sc
first feather (32)
2) (14sc, dec) x2 (30)
3) (3sc, dec) x6 (24)
4) 24sc
5) (2sc, dec) x6 (18)
6) (7sc, dec) x2 ((16)
Fold the part in half, tie ınc on both sides 8sc. A thread
trim, leaving the long end for sewing.
Legs (2pcs):
We knit in beige.
Fingers (3pcs):
We do not follow the marker.
1) 6sc in amigurumi ring
2-7) 6sc (6 rows)
Cut the thread on two fingers, close the end. The third thread is not
cut, ınc continue knitting.
Connect your fingers:
1) 2sc on the first finger, dec of one sc of the first finger and one
sc second finger, sc second finger, dec from one sc second
finger and one sc of the third finger, 4sc on the third finger, dec
one sc of the third finger and one sc of the second finger, sc
second finger, dec of one sc second finger and one sc
first toe, 2sc on first toe (14) 2-3) 14sc
If you want to use a wireframe, at this stage we insert
his. If you knit without a frame, then we fill it quite tightly.
4) (5sc, dec) x2 (12)
5) sc, 3ch, ınc omit three scınc of the previous row, 8sc (12)
Pull out the frame into the resulting three-hole.
6) (2sc, dec) x3 (9)
7) (sc, dec) x3 (6)
8-10) 6sc (3 rows)
Pull off the hole, cut the thread and close it.
On the edge of the hole in row 5, dial 6sc and
ınc knit 10 rows without ınc and dec. Cut the thread, close the end.
Body-head:
We knit in gray. Marker in the middle of the back, ınci
the need to make an offset loop.
1) 6sc in amigurumi ring
2) (ınc) x6 (12)
3) (sc, ınc) x6 (18)
4) (2sc, ınc) x6 (24)
5) (3sc, ınc) x6 (30)
6) (4sc, ınc) x6 (36)
7) (5sc, ınc) x6 (42)
In the next row we knit legs.
8) 3sc, ınc, 6sc, ınc, 3sc with 3sc of one leg, 3sc, ınc, 6sc, ınc, 3sc with 3sc of the other leg, 6sc, ınc, 3sc (48) 9) (7sc, ınc) x6 (54)
10) (8sc, ınc) x6 (60)
11) (9sc, ınc) x6 (66)
12-19) 66sc (8 rows)
20) (dec) x3, 54sc, (dec) x3 (60)
21-28) 60sc (8 rows)
29) (8sc, dec) x6 (54)
30) 54sc
BODY Head 2
31) (7sc, dec) x6 (48)
32) 48sc
33) 18sc, (dec) x6, 18sc (42)
34) 42sc Change the color to black.
35) 8sc, 6sc with a wing, 14sc, 6sc with another wing, 8sc (42) Fill the part quite tightly.
36) 42sc
37) (5sc, dec) x6 (36)
38) (4sc, dec) x6 (30)
39) 30sc
40) (3sc, dec) x6 (24)
41-42) 24sc (2 rows)
43) Behind the back wall (sc, ınc) x12 (36)
44) (2sc, ınc) x12 (48)
45) 48sc
46) (7sc, ınc) x6 (54)
47) (8sc, ınc) x6 (60)
48) (9sc, ınc) x6 (66)
49-58) 66sc (10 rows)
If you don’t like to mark details, then in the next row you can tie a beak.
59) 21sc, 24sc together with 24sc beak (we knit from the marker
the beginning of the beak row, the remaining beak loops should remain bottom), 21sc (66)
60-61) 66sc (2 rows)
62) (9sc, dec) x6 (60)
63) 60sc
64) (3sc, dec) x12 (48)
65-67) 48sc (3 rows)
Stuff the part quite tightly.
68) (6sc, dec) x6 (42)
69) (5sc, dec) x6 (36)
70) (4sc, dec) x6 (30)
71) (3sc, dec) x6 (24)
72) (2sc, dec) x6 (18)
73) (sc, dec) x6 (12) Add filler.
74) (dec) x6
Pull off the hole, cut the thread and close it.
Assembly:
– To fill the beak quite tightly and ınc to the head.
– Make nostril tightening with black thread, embroider a smile.
– Cut out under-eyes from white felt, glue over the beak. To them
ınc glue the eyes.
– Incline the chest pad.
– Incline the tail over the decaves of the 19th row.
– Decorate the fashionista of your choice.
